Tax revenue (% of GDP) in Singapore was reported at 13.89 % in 2023, according to the World Bank collection of development indicators, compiled from officially recognized sources. In 2021, the tax revenue received in Singapore amounted to approximately 55.65 billion U.S. dollars. Singapore's revenue from taxes had been increasing in the last ten years, despite the decline in 2020.

Singapore Revenue: Customs and Excise: IE: Petroleum data was reported at 67.200 SGD mn in Sep 2018. This records a decrease from the previous number of 67.900 SGD mn for Aug 2018. Singapore Revenue: Customs and Excise: IE: Petroleum data is updated monthly, averaging 35.950 SGD mn from Jun 1994 (Median) to Sep 2018, with 292 observations. The data reached an all-time high of 126.500 SGD mn in Jul 2003 and a record low of -0.200 SGD mn in Apr 2003. Singapore Govt Revenue: Tax: Betting, Sweepstakes and Private Lotteries data was reported at 230.000 SGD mn in Sep 2018. This records an increase from the previous number of 219.000 SGD mn for Aug 2018. Singapore Govt Revenue: Tax: Betting, Sweepstakes and Private Lotteries data is updated monthly, averaging 125.050 SGD mn from Aug 1987 (Median) to Sep 2018, with 374 observations. The data reached an all-time high of 343.900 SGD mn in Mar 2016 and a record low of 16.700 SGD mn in Sep 1987. Singapore Govt Revenue: Tax data was reported at 4,637.000 SGD mn in Sep 2018. This records a decrease from the previous number of 7,470.600 SGD mn for Aug 2018. Singapore Govt Revenue: Tax data is updated monthly, averaging 1,684.900 SGD mn from Aug 1987 (Median) to Sep 2018, with 374 observations. The data reached an all-time high of 9,100.300 SGD mn in Jan 2018 and a record low of 117.600 SGD mn in Oct 2002. Singapore SG: Revenue Excluding Grants: % of GDP data was reported at 19.021 % in 2017. This records an increase from the previous number of 18.228 % for 2016. Singapore SG: Revenue Excluding Grants: % of GDP data is updated yearly, averaging 23.810 % from Mar 1973 (Median) to 2017, with 45 observations. The data reached an all-time high of 28.747 % in 1984 and a record low of 17.019 % in 2011. Singapore SG: Revenue Excluding Grants: % of GDP data remains active status in CEIC and is reported by World Bank. The data is categorized under Global Database’s Singapore – Table SG.World Bank: Government Revenue, Expenditure and Finance. Revenue is cash receipts from taxes, social contributions, and other revenues such as fines, fees, rent, and income from property or sales. Grants are also considered as revenue but are excluded here.; ; International Monetary Fund, Government Finance Statistics Yearbook and data files, and World Bank and OECD GDP estimates.; Weighted Average;
